Question 2 (20 marks: The LINDO output for the linear programming model in Table 1 represents a problem whose solution will tell a specialty retailer how many of four different styles of baby cookies to stock in order to maximize profit. It is assumed that all stocked baby cookies will be sold. The variables, X, X, X, X measure the number of different brands of baby cookies: baby natura, double happiness, apple monkey, and mam mamm, respectively. The constraints are listed as storage space in units, special display racks, demand and a marketing restriction, respectively.
